Recent coverage from multiple media outlets details a renewed travel advisory issued by the United States government regarding the Bahamas, which is a popular Caribbean vacation hotspot and island getaway. According to reporting from outlets such as Tribune242, Newsweek, Disney Food Blog, the New York Post, FOX 13 Tampa Bay, NJ.com, and Fox News, the updated directive specifically warns American travelers to exercise increased caution due to various safety risks present in the destination. The reports highlight that this official notice establishes a specific level two travel advisory for tourists planning vacations to the area. The coverage heavily emphasizes the specific criminal activities and safety hazards that prompted the updated United States government warning.
Fox News explicitly notes that armed robberies and sexual assaults were cited as primary concerns within the renewed advisory document. Additionally, Tribune242 points out that the official warning addresses concerns regarding criminal activity alongside specific warnings about jet skis.
